Team, the cut-over of the ParcelPing tracking webhook to the new Dovetail cluster finished Tuesday without customer-visible downtime. We replayed the six-hour backlog, verified delivery counts against the Lanmore warehouse feed, and retired the old relay. Retry behaviour changed slightly: failed deliveries now back off exponentially instead of a flat interval, so expect fewer alert spikes. The legacy endpoint stays read-only for two weeks. For the record, the live configuration now in effect is the following.

config for bafof-yadup:
[raldor]
team = druys
access_code = ac_de306a
host = raldor.zemvarworks.local
port = 9000
owner = wendor.julir
peer = belael.halixstack.local

**Q: What happens during a fire drill while I'm on site?**

All visiting contractors at the Merrowgate campus must assemble at Muster Point C, beside the east loading bay. A Halwick Facilities warden will take roll call using the visitor register, so sign in properly on arrival. Do not re-enter until the warden clears the building. To reach the muster gate through the side corridor, use the code below.

door code, kadup-hahap: bdg-CLLJDL-16701731

**Meeting notes — logistics sync, Wednesday.** Attendees from dispatch and the Aldervane service depot discussed the returned survey drone, unit SK-7, back from the Hollis Ridge site for rotor and gimbal servicing. The unit ships in its original hard case with batteries removed and bagged separately per transport rules. Dispatch to schedule a single-driver run Friday morning; the depot needs the case by midday to hold its bench slot. The flight log card travels inside the case lid. The courier hand-over instruction is appended below.

drop instructions, hahip-badug: the quenox ralath courier leaves the kaseth fraiel rusiel tameth belys istdor ralion giliel ledger at gate 7830 under passcode 165413